Salkheda - Jobat, Alirajpur

Salkheda is a village situated in the Jobat tehsil of Alirajpur district, Madhya Pradesh. It is located approximately 18 km from the tehsil headquarters in Jobat and around 35 km from the district headquarters in Alirajpur. Salkheda village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Salkheda is 505104. The village covers a total geographical area of 977.81 hectares and falls under the 457990 pincode. Jobat is the nearest town, located about 18 km away.

Salkheda village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Jobat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Ratlam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Salkheda

As per Census 2011, Salkheda village has a total population of 2,492 people, consisting of 1,255 males and 1,237 females. The village has 433 households and a sex ratio of 985 females per 1,000 males. There are 466 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 881 literate and 1,611 illiterate residents. Additionally, 41 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 2,448 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Salkheda

Salkheda is connected by an all-weather road, while public transport facilities are available within 5-10 km of the village. The nearest railway station is Chhota Udepur, while the nearest airport is Devi Ahilyabai Holkar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 102.6 km.
